НТК Интерфейс
ПО ОИК Диспетчер НТ. ПО клиент - инструкция по настройке
×
Меню
  • ПРИЛОЖЕНИЕ А. Интерфейс редактора схем в псевдографике

ПРИЛОЖЕНИЕ А. Интерфейс редактора схем в псевдографике

Редактирование оперативных схем в режиме псевдографики выполняется в окне, приведенном на Рис. А.1. Интерфейс редактора схем приобретает вид представленный на рисунке для схем типа:
-     Псевдографика (VGA);
-     Псевдографика (bitmap-шрифт).
На рисунке приведено назначение отдельных полей окна и кнопок инструментальных панелей.
Рис. А.1 Редактор схем псевдографики
 
Окно редактора схем разделено на несколько панелей:
1) Панель управления окном (свернуть, развернуть, закрыть).
2) Панель «Главного меню». Пояснения к пунктам главного меню приведены в Табл. А.1 - А.5.
Табл. А.1 – Пункт меню «Схема»
Строка меню
Горячая клавиша
Пояснения
Тип схемы
 
 
Открывается всплывающее меню:
-     Псевдографика (VGA)
-     Псевдографика (bitmap-шрифт)
-     Векторная графика
Новая схема
 
Очистить поле ввода схемы
Открыть схему
 
Открыть схему из базы данных
Считать из файла на диске
 
Файл с расширением *.grf
Сохранить
 
Сохранить в базе данных
Сохранить как …
 
Сохранить в файле на диске в формате *.grf  или *.bmp
Параметры страницы
 
Задать параметры страницы для печати (см. Рис. 7.7)
Настройка принтера
 
Открыть окно настройки параметров принтера (см. Рис. 7.8)
Печать
 
Открывает окно предварительного просмотра для печати (см. Рис. А.8)
Закрыть
Alt+F4
Выход из программы
 
Табл. А.2 – Пункт меню «Правка»
Строка меню
Горячая клавиша
Пояснения
Вырезать
Ctrl+X
Вырезать выделенный блок на схеме
Копировать
Ctrl+C
Копировать выделенный блок в буфер
Вставить
Ctrl+V
Вставить блок из буфера
Выделить все
Ctrl+A
Выделить все элементы в окне
Поместить в буфер обмена как изображение
 
 
Начало/конец выделения блока
F4
 
Копировать блок
F5
Копировать блок по месту расположения курсора
Переместить блок
F6
Переместить блок по месту расположения курсора
Изменить цвет блока
F7
Изменить цвет блока на текущий цвет символа и фона
Удалить блок
Ctrl+Del
Удалить выделенный блок
Получить цвет с позиции курсора
F3
Получить цвет символа и фона с позиции курсора
Ввод мнемосимволов
F8
Вызов окна с таблицей мнемосимволов
Переключить состояние
F9
Переключить состояние - объекта телесигнализации
Поворот
F10
Поворот объекта телесигнализации
Найти символ/строку
Ctrl+F
Найти символ/строку в слое графики
 
Табл. А.3 – Пункт меню «Вид»
Строка меню
Горячая клавиша
Пояснения
Масштаб
 
Открывается всплывающее меню:
-     25%
-     50%
-     75%
-     100%
-     125%
-     150%
-     175%
-     200%
-     300%
-     400%
Общий вид
 
В окне редактора отображается вся схема (масштаб подбирается автоматически)
Панель инструментов
 
Открывается всплывающее меню выбора отображаемых панелей инструментов:
-     Ввод-вывод
-     Стандартная
-     Выбор цвета
-     Режимы
Настройки
 
Открывается окно настройки графического редактора (см. Рис. А.2)
 
Рис. А.2 Настройки графического редактора
 
Табл. А.4 – Пункт меню «Элементы оживления»
Строка меню
Горячая клавиша
Пояснения
Таблица телесигналов
 
Открывается окно привязки телеметрии на закладке «ТС» (см. Рис. А.3)
Таблица телеизмерений текущих
 
Открывается окно привязки телеметрии на закладке «ТИТ»
Таблица телеизмерений интегральных
 
Открывается окно привязки телеметрии на закладке «ТИИ»
Активные зоны
 
Открывается окно описания активных зон (см. Рис. А.4)
 
 
Рис. А.3 Окно привязки телеметрии
 
Рис. А.4 Окно описания активных зон
Табл. А.5 – Пункт меню «Слой изображения»
Строка меню
Горячая клавиша
Пояснения
Вставить из буфера обмена
 
Импорт рисунка в формате EMF из Word, Visio, AutoCAD и др.
Считать из файла *.emf
 
Считать рисунок из файла *.emf
Очистить слой изображения
 
Очистить на схеме слой изображения
Информация о рисунке
 
Вывод окна с информацией о рисунке (см. Рис. А.5)
 
Рис. А.5 Информация о рисунке
 
3) Панель «Ввод-вывод»– содержит кнопки управления, пояснения к которым приведены в Табл. А.6.
Табл. А.6 Панель «ввод - вывод»
Вид кнопки
Название кнопки
Пояснение
Новая схема
Очистить поле ввода схемы
Открыть схему
Клик ЛКМ на символе открывает меню:
-     Из базы данных
-     Из файла на диске
Сохранить схему
Клик ЛКМ на символе открывает меню:
-     В базу данных
-     В файл на диске
Параметры страницы
Задать параметры страницы для печати (см. Рис. 7.7)
Настройка принтера
Открыть окно настройки параметров принтера (см. Рис. 7.8)
Печать
Открывает окно предварительного просмотра для печати (см. Рис. А.8)
 
4) Панель «Стандартная»– содержит кнопки управления, пояснения к которым приведены в Табл. А.7).
 
Табл. А.7 Панель «Стандартная»
Вид кнопки
Название кнопки
Пояснение
Вырезать в буфер обмена
Вырезать выделенный блок на схеме
Копировать в буфер обмена
Копировать выделенный блок в буфер
Вставить из буфера обмена
Вставить блок из буфера
Копировать блок
Копировать блок по месту расположения курсора
Перенести блок
Переместить блок по месту расположения курсора
Раскрасить блок
Изменить цвет блока на текущий цвет символа и фона
Удалить блок
Удалить выделенный блок
Ввод мнемосимволов
Вызов окна с таблицей мнемосимволов
Переключить состояние
Переключить состояние - объекта телесигнализации
Повернуть мнемосимвол
Поворот объекта телесигнализации
 
5) Панель «Выбор цвета»– содержит кнопки управления, пояснения к которым приведены в Табл. А.8).
Табл. А.8 Панель «Выбор цвета»
Вид кнопки
Название кнопки
Пояснение
Получить цвет с позиции курсора
Получить цвет символа и фона с позиции курсора
Выбор цвета символов и фона:
‘С’ – текущий цвет символов (ЛКМ)
‘Ф’ – текущий цвет фона (ПКМ)
 
6) Панель «Режимы»– содержит кнопки управления, пояснения к которым приведены в Табл. А.9).
Табл. А.9 Панель «Режимы»
Вид кнопки
Название кнопки
Пояснение
Позиционирование курсора
Выбрать режим, подвести курсор к месту позиционирования и нажать ЛКМ или перемещать курсор стрелками клавиатуры.
Режим масштабирования
Выбрать режим. При этом указатель курсора примет вид увеличительного стекла. Варианты масштабирования:
1) Щелчок ЛКМ на поле ввода оперативной схемы приводит к увеличению масштаба изображения, щелок ПКМ – уменьшает масштаб.
2) Нажать ЛКМ в начале выделения блока и не отпуская ее сместить курсор к символу конца выделения блока, отпустить ЛКМ.
Выделение блока
Для выделения блока:
-     подвести курсор на схеме к символу начала выделения блока
-     нажать ЛКМ и не отпуская ее сместить курсор к символу конца выделения блока
-     отпустить ЛКМ
Ввод подписей
Курсор вида ‘Т’ подводится к позиции начала ввода текста и нажимается ЛКМ -откроется окно ввода текста в слое подписей (см. Рис. А.6). Для удаления текста - курсором ‘Т’ активировать окно ввода и удалить текст.
Слой мнемосхемы
Отобразить/скрыть слой оперативной схемы
Слой подписей
Отобразить/скрыть слой подписей
Слой изображения
Отобразить/скрыть слой изображения
Сетка вкл/откл
Клик ЛКМ на символе открывает меню:
-     Нет
-     Точками
-     Линиями
 
 
Рис. А.6 Окно ввода текста в слой подписей
 
При вводе оперативных схем можно пользоваться как мышкой, так и клавиатурой. Назначение отдельных клавиш в режиме редактирования оперативных схем приведено ниже.
Движение курсора:
-     на символ влево      - стрелка влево
-     на символ вправо      - стрелка вправо
-     на символ вверх      - стрелка вверх
-     на символ вниз      - стрелка вниз
-     на экран влево     - клавиша Home
-     на экран вправо     - клавиша End
-     на экран вверх      - клавиша PageUp
-     на экран вниз      - клавиша PageDown
Рисование линий:
-     одинарная линия        - левый Shift+стрелка
-     двойная линия        - правый Shift+стрелка
-     пересечение с точкой -F9
Удаление:
-     текущий символ     - пробел;
-     предыдущий символ- клавиша BackSpace
Работа с блоками удобна при вводе повторяющихся фрагментов схемы. Используя блоки можно копировать фрагменты как в пределах одной схемы, так и между схемами, используя буфер обмена.
Выделить блок можно следующим образом:
-     нажать клавишу F4 (начало выделения блока), используя клавиши со стрелками определить размер блока, повторно нажать клавишу F4 (конец выделения блока);
-     мышкой, в режиме «Выделение блока» (см. табл. А.9).
При редактировании оперативных схем можно выделить один из трёх слоёв схемы, два из трёх или все три слоя:
-     слой мнемосхемы;
-     слой надписей;
-     слой изображения.
В слое мнемосхемы допускается ввод текста – это, как правило, одна буква на один элемент псевдографики, а читать текст можно слева направо и сверху вниз.
В слое надписей на один элемент псевдографики приходится две буквы (цифры), а сам текст можно развернуть под углом 90о, 180о, 270о.
При выборе пунктов меню «Правка» «Найти символ/строку» поиск происходит в слое мнемосхемы, либо в слое надписей, либо в обоих слоях - в зависимости от активности того или иного слоя. При выборе режима поиска в дополнительном окне вводится строка - образец текста, на который вы хотите установить курсор после успешного поиска.
При поиске элемента псевдографики по его коду строка - образец задается в следующем виде: $XX $YY, где XX – код символа, YY – код атрибута (код цвета и фона символа), код атрибута может отсутствовать.
Примеры строки - образца элемента псевдографики:
-     $21 $A - масляный выключатель во включённом состоянии, зелёный, на черном фоне;
-     $20 $B - масляный выключатель в выключенном состоянии, синий, на черном фоне;
-     $21 - масляный выключатель во включённом состоянии любого цвета.
При работе с блоками можно изменить цвет фона, сохранив при этом цвет символов. Для этого нужно:
-     выделить блок;
-     на кнопке выбираемого фона щелкнуть ЛКМ, а затем ПКМ. При этом символы “С” и “Ф” будут совмещены на одной кнопке;
-     щёлкнуть мышкой на кнопке «Раскрасить блок» .
Задать размеры оперативной схемы, определить шрифт, палитру и настроить некоторые параметры для печати можно в окне настройки.
Вызвать окно настройки (см. Рис. А.2) можно из пункта меню «Вид» «Настройка» или щёлкнув ПКМ на поле оперативной схемы в режиме позиционирования курсора и в открывшемся окне дополнительного меню (см. Рис. А.7) выбрать пункт меню «Настройка».
 
Рис. А.7
 
Имя файла с описанием мнемосимволов (на Рис. А.2 – «fnt&keyb», но может быть любым) в поле окна настройки вводится без расширения. Если файл находится не в рабочем каталоге программы ПОклиент«ОИК Диспетчер НТ», то необходимо указать полный путь к файлу и его имя без расширения. Расширение имени файла - это цифра от 8 до 14, которая вводится в поле – «Размер». Настройка файлов с элементами псевдографики выполняется с помощью fnt&keyb.exe, которая для новых поставок не прилагается.
 Отображать оперативную схему BMP-шрифтом можно при наличии файла с расширением *.bfn и программы bfnedit.exe, используемой для настройки BMP-шрифтов. Этот режим обеспечивает более широкие возможности по представлению мнемосимволов. Если задача fnt&keyb.exe поддерживает редактирование мнемосимволов с максимальным размером 7*14 пикселей, то в задаче bfnedit.exe ограничения на размеры 24*24 пикселя. В новых поставках задача bfnedit.exe отсутствует.
Палитра окна настройки определяет набор цветов в инструментальной панели выбора цвета при редактировании оперативной схемы.
При установленном признаке «Подмена цвета при печати» меняются местами два цвета палитры – крайний левый в меню с крайним правым. Это, как правило, чёрный и белый цвета. Тем самым элементы схемы белого цвета на черном фоне будут распечатаны чёрным цветом на белом фоне.
Клавиша «Применять по умолчанию» распространит установленные в окне параметры настройки на все вновь создаваемые оперативные схемы, а также на оперативные схемы, для которых не вносились никакие изменения параметров с момента их создания.
Настройка принтера и параметров страницы при печати выполняется стандартным для Windows - приложений способом.
Вывод оперативной схемы на печать выполняется через окно предварительного просмотра. Панель управления окна предварительного просмотра при печати приведена на Рис. А.8. Масштаб печати определяется параметром «Разрешение (точек/дюйм)» в окне «Настройка».
 
Рис. А.8 Окно предварительного просмотра при печати схемы
 
При предварительном просмотре, нажав левую клавишу мышки на фрагменте оперативной схемы и не отпуская кнопку, можно переместить фрагмент в пределах листа печати. Дискретность перемещения определяется числом пикселей, заданных в параметре «Привязка к сетке».
Для отображения состояния объектов телесигнализации (например, АПС) на псевдографических схемах могут быть использованы растровые рисунки в виде bmp-файлов. При создании рисунка должны быть соблюдены определенные требования:
-     ширина рисунка в два раза больше высоты;
-     левая половина рисунка соответствует состоянию телесигнала - отключено, правая – включено;
-     имя файла должно быть – tsX.bmp (где X – цифра в диапазоне от 0 до 15);
-     файлы tsX.bmp должны быть размещены в каталоге установки клиента (C:\Program Files (x86)\InterfaceSSH\Client)
Оперативная схема для ‘оживления’ загружается редактором схем псевдографики (см. Рис. А.9). Используя пункты меню «Элементы оживления» «Таблица телесигналов» или «Элементы оживления» «Таблица телеизмерений текущих» открывается окно ‘оживления’ схемы (см. Рис. 7.25)
 
Рис. А.9 Редактор схем псевдографики
 
Для привязки рисунка курсор следует установить на любое свободное место схемы и щёлкнуть ЛКМ на кнопке «Прикрепить к схеме». После привязки рисунка его можно перемещать по схеме. Для этого следует нажать ЛКМ на рисунке отображаемого ТС и, не отпуская клавиши, переместить рисунок на схеме. Размер рисунка может быть произвольным, но следует помнить, что рисунок накладывается поверх схемы и может ее затенить. Типовой элемент схемы в псевдографике имеет размер 14*14 пикселей.
Для смены рисунка отображаемого ТС в окне «Таблицы телеметрии» (см. Рис. 7.25) следует выбрать телепараметр, нажать кнопку «Изменить параметры», в открывшемся окне выбора рисунка коммутационного аппарата (см. Рис. А.10) задать номер‘X’ файла tsX.bmp с желаемым рисунком. Если отсутствует файл с выбранным номером рисунка, по умолчанию будет использован рисунок – красный квадрат (КА включен) и зеленый квадрат (КА отключен).
 
Рис. А.9 Окно выбора рисунка отображения состояния ТС